Convertir un fichier MOBI en XLS avec GroupDocs.Conversion pour .NET : guide étape par étape

Introduction

Convertir des fichiers MOBI dans un format universellement accessible comme Excel peut s’avérer complexe. Face à la généralisation croissante du contenu numérique, une conversion efficace des fichiers est essentielle. Ce guide vous explique comment utiliser GroupDocs.Conversion pour .NET pour convertir facilement des fichiers MOBI en feuilles de calcul XLS. Grâce à cet outil performant, vous simplifierez la gestion de vos données sur différentes plateformes.

Ce que vous apprendrez :

  • Configuration et utilisation de GroupDocs.Conversion pour .NET
  • Chargement d’un fichier MOBI dans votre application
  • Définition des paramètres de conversion pour exporter sous forme de fichier Excel
  • Exécution du processus de conversion et enregistrement du résultat

Prérequis

Avant de commencer, assurez-vous d’avoir :

  • Bibliothèques et dépendances : GroupDocs.Conversion pour .NET version 25.3.0.
  • Configuration de l’environnement : Un environnement de développement C# fonctionnel comme Visual Studio.
  • Connaissance: Compréhension de base de la programmation C# et des concepts de conversion de fichiers.

Configuration de GroupDocs.Conversion pour .NET

Pour commencer, installez GroupDocs.Conversion pour .NET dans votre projet :

Console du gestionnaire de packages NuGet :

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ET CLI :

dotnet add package GroupDocs.Conversion --version 25.3.0

Acquisition de licence

Commencez par un essai gratuit en téléchargeant la bibliothèque depuis Page de publication de GroupDocsPour une utilisation prolongée, achetez une licence ou obtenez-en une temporaire pour explorer davantage de fonctionnalités.

Initialisation et configuration de base

Initialisez GroupDocs.Conversion dans votre projet C# :

using System;
using GroupDocs.Conversion;

namespace ConversionFeatures
{
    internal class Program
    {
        public static void Main(string[] args)
        {
            // Initialiser le convertisseur avec un chemin de document
            using (var converter = new Converter("YOUR_DOCUMENT_DIRECTORY/input.mobi"))
            {
                Console.WriteLine("Converter initialized and ready.");
            }
        }
    }
}

Guide de mise en œuvre

Charger le fichier source MOBI

Aperçu: Cette étape consiste à charger votre fichier MOBI source pour le préparer à la conversion.

Étape 1 : Configurer le chemin du document

Définissez où se trouve votre fichier MOBI :

string documentPath = "YOUR_DOCUMENT_DIRECTORY/input.mobi"; // Remplacer par le chemin réel

Étape 2 : Initialiser le convertisseur

Créer un Converter objet pour charger le fichier MOBI :

using (var converter = new Converter(documentPath))
{
    Console.WriteLine("MOBI file loaded.");
}

Définir les options de conversion

Aperçu: Configurez les options de conversion pour spécifier le format de sortie au format XLS.

Étape 1 : Spécifier le format cible

Définir le format cible en utilisant SpreadsheetConvertOptions:

using GroupDocs.Conversion.Options.Convert;

SpreadsheetConvertOptions options = new SpreadsheetConvertOptions
{
    Format = GroupDocs.Conversion.FileTypes.SpreadsheetFileType.Xls // Définir la sortie au format XLS
};

Effectuer la conversion et enregistrer la sortie

Aperçu: Exécutez le processus de conversion et enregistrez votre fichier converti.

Étape 1 : Définir le chemin de sortie

Configurez l’endroit où vous souhaitez enregistrer le fichier converti :

string outputDirectory = "YOUR_OUTPUT_DIRECTORY"; 
string outputFile = System.IO.Path.Combine(outputDirectory, "mobi-converted-to.xls");

Étape 2 : Effectuer la conversion

Convertissez et enregistrez votre fichier MOBI au format XLS en utilisant les options définies :

using (var converter = new Converter(documentPath))
{
    converter.Convert(outputFile, options);
    Console.WriteLine("Conversion complete. File saved at " + outputFile);
}

Conseils de dépannage

  • Assurez-vous que tous les chemins sont correctement définis et que les répertoires existent.
  • Vérifiez que vous disposez des autorisations appropriées pour lire/écrire des fichiers dans les répertoires spécifiés.

Applications pratiques

  1. Archivage des données : Convertissez des livres électroniques en feuilles de calcul à des fins d’archivage, garantissant ainsi une récupération facile des données.
  2. Analyse de contenu : Analysez le texte des livres MOBI en les convertissant au format tableur pour un examen plus facile.
  3. Intégration avec les systèmes d’entreprise : Intégrez les capacités de conversion dans les systèmes d’entreprise qui gèrent les flux de travail des documents.

Considérations relatives aux performances

Pour optimiser les performances :

  • Gérez efficacement la mémoire en éliminant les objets rapidement après utilisation.
  • Profilez votre application pour identifier les goulots d’étranglement pendant le processus de conversion.

Conclusion

En suivant ce tutoriel, vous avez appris à charger un fichier MOBI, à définir les options de conversion pour le format XLS et à effectuer la conversion avec GroupDocs.Conversion pour .NET. Ces compétences sont essentielles pour gérer du contenu numérique sur différentes plateformes.

Prochaines étapes : Explorez les fonctionnalités supplémentaires de GroupDocs.Conversion en plongeant dans leur Référence de l’API. Expérimentez avec d’autres formats de fichiers pour élargir vos capacités de conversion.

Section FAQ

  1. Quelle est la meilleure façon de gérer les fichiers MOBI volumineux ?
    • Divisez-les en segments plus petits avant la conversion pour des performances optimales.
  2. Puis-je convertir plusieurs fichiers MOBI à la fois ?
    • Oui, parcourez un répertoire de fichiers MOBI et appliquez la même logique de conversion.
  3. Comment résoudre les erreurs de chemin de fichier ?
    • Vérifiez les chemins d’accès pour détecter les fautes de frappe et assurez-vous que les répertoires existent avant la conversion.
  4. Existe-t-il un support pour d’autres formats en plus de XLS ?
    • Absolument ! GroupDocs.Conversion prend en charge différents formats ; reportez-vous à leur documentation pour plus de détails.
  5. Comment puis-je tester efficacement l’essai gratuit ?
    • Utilisez-le pour convertir une gamme de types de fichiers et explorer toutes les fonctionnalités avant de décider de l’achat.

Ressources